9. Trim - rake boards and louvers:
Before we install the rake boards or gable trim, we must install blocks or blocking
(1" x  4" x 4") in between the battens just below the top of the roof sheathing.


Nail the blocks through the boarding and into the rafter, so the nails won't be seen on the inside of the shed.


Note: Make the blocks from scrap left over from window cut-outs.

At this point we also install the louvers or vents in the gable walls. Install the louvers and the louver trim with 11/4" box nails. The louvers or vents are installed by nailing through the trim made from batten strips, on all 4 sides, with 11/4" box nails or batten nails.

Now we are ready to install our rake, or gable trim boards. You can use spikes (12d or 16d nails) to nail on the rakes, but remember to keep your nails up where they will go into the rafter and not be seen on the inside of the shed.
Nail through the blocking and the boarding underneath it, into the rafter.


The rake boards are the 1" x 5" boards with a square cut on one end, and an angle cut on the other.

Note: Install the rake boards flush with the top of the roof sheathing, and with the angle cut at the peak in line with the angle cut on the rafter behind it.


Make sure to line up the angle cut at the peak with the angle cut on the rafter to insure a nice, clean looking joint when you install the other rake board.


The angle cut on the rake boards is the same angle as the angle cut on the rafters.


Nail the rakes into the fascia boards with 8d nails.

10. Windows and doors:
Next we install the windows and doors.


Install the windows by nailing through the window trim and the boarding into the framing behind it.


Set the door(s) into the opening(s).


Once you have the door in the opening with the proper amount of space around it so it will function properly, you can fasten the hinges to the shed with 2" #12 phillips head screws.

Once the door is functioning properly, we can install the handle (note) new handle not shown

11. Battens:
Now the rest of the battens can be installed using the 11/4" box nails. Install the battens so they cover all the vertical joints in the boarding. Use your level to keep them straight.


Install the battens tight to the trim around the window and tight to the fascia boards.


The battens should be flush with the bottom of the vertical boarding all the way around the shed.
